Another rare Singer sports has turned up for sale in the UK. It is the 4 cylinder 1.5 litre B37 and is the only one in existance with the original body in tact. Only 12 of this model were ever produced. To see some rather good photos and read the history of this car go to http://www.classiccarsforsale.co.uk and select Singer in the search menu. I have only ever seen an "artist's impression" of this body style in an article in the Brooklands book of road tests of Singer sports cars. The car looks the same except for the rather awkward mounting of the twin spare wheels which I think is not as it should be - otherwise it looks very good indeed.....
